Arab League-Israel Talks
Guide Note: July 25, 2007: A delegation from the Arab League visited Israel to present a plan calling for a comprehensive regional settlement.
Fast Facts
- Led by the foreign ministers of Egypt and Jordan
- Proposal: full recognition of Israel by the Arab and Islamic world in return for Israel's withdrawal from all lands captured in the 1967 war.
